Starting … Now!

Because of the Lord’s great love we are not consumed for his compassions never fail. 
They are new every morning.  (Lamentations 3:22-23a)

When our kids play the quiet game, they have trouble getting started.  Somebody says, “Starting…now.”  Someone else makes a noise then says, “Startiiing….now!”  A fake sneeze, then….”Startiiiiiing….NOW!  Well I’m sure you get the point.  The quiet game often ends up being anything but quiet. 

You’ve tried hard to do what is best for your family, but you find yourself falling into bed at night with the guilt of hurtful words and actions lingering in your mind.  You feel like a failure.  You think, “I’ll be better tomorrow.”  Starting…NOW!  Only to find that tomorrow feels like more of the same. 

Are you sick and tired of dealing with an ungrateful, disrespectful child?  No matter what you do, it’s never enough.  Everyday is the same.  “Starting…now.” 

Life is full of frustrations and challenges.  The good news - “…his compassions never fail.  They are new every morning.” Lamentations 3:23

God is the one who thought of “Starting….Now!” He says it every morning!  His mercies are fresh each day for your words to your kids and husband.  His mercies begin anew to help you train your disrespectful/ungrateful child.  His strength starts all over again for whatever your trial may be. 

Mercy is letting someone off the hook when they really don’t deserve it. (According to Focus on the Family’s “Adventures in Odyssey!”)  God lets us off the hook over and over.   And He can help us share mercy again and again to the kid stuck in the routine of arguing and complaining.   

So…Starting…now, Lord, please help us accept Your mercy.  We are hard on ourselves.  I pray we would allow Your mercies to cover our mistakes.  Thank You for tirelessly giving us 2nd chances again and again.  In the same way, would You remind us to offer the same mercy to our children, husband, and in all the circumstances that come our way? Thank You!  For Your Glory…Amen.
